NEWS
Waschmaschine - Bockly Problem Leistungseinbrüche
-
Guten Morgen Zusammen,
ich habe gestern endlich meine Waschmaschine "Smart gemacht". Ich bin nach folgender Anleitung vorgegangen: https://www.youtube.com/watch?v=ZnHAEWh6gLsNun habe ich ein Problem, was ich irgendwie nicht lösen kann. Ferner macht meine Waschmaschine zwischendurch scheinbar Pausen und der Verbrauch sinkt auf 2W (gleich wie im Standby). Mein Script denkt nun jedesmal, dass die Maschine fertig ist und sendet mir dies natürlich als Telegram Nachricht. Hat jemand dafür eine Lösung? Evtl. eine Mindestlaufzeit oder Ähnliches? Außerdem wäre es cool wenn ich mir die kWh zusätzlich in € berechnen lassen kann. Die Formel dafür ist ja denkbar einfach, nur sind ich und Blockly noch nicht so richtig Freunde
Für Hilfe wäre ich Dankbar,
Beste Grüße<xml xmlns="http://www.w3.org/1999/xhtml"> <block type="on_ext" id="+A7wlutQO8gBfqosc.y3" x="-387" y="13"> <mutation items="1"></mutation> <field name="CONDITION">any</field> <field name="ACK_CONDITION"></field> <value name="OID0"> <shadow type="field_oid" id="L[i=p{|ii-ai*/YAZ@8s"> <field name="oid">sonoff.0.Waschmaschine.ENERGY_Power</field> </shadow> </value> <statement name="STATEMENT"> <block type="controls_if" id="V6]e:v6u:?I_dnQ6L_VO"> <mutation elseif="1"></mutation> <value name="IF0"> <block type="logic_compare" id="YL]^MiM0C_d90EjXd7qr"> <field name="OP">GT</field> <value name="A"> <block type="get_value" id="yM=9zWrslsViHeXAVGm6"> <field name="ATTR">val</field> <field name="OID">sonoff.0.Waschmaschine.ENERGY_Power</field> </block> </value> <value name="B"> <block type="text" id="H=g~S*6(?G/uCr~jDdCp"> <field name="TEXT">50</field> </block> </value> </block> </value> <statement name="DO0"> <block type="control" id="vs.J|^}}{M%%SJ1bpk;V"> <mutation delay_input="false"></mutation> <field name="OID">sonoff.0.Waschmaschine.State</field> <field name="WITH_DELAY">FALSE</field> <value name="VALUE"> <block type="logic_boolean" id="gvfoVV5t!!Us3^C~!w.H"> <field name="BOOL">FALSE</field> </block> </value> </block> </statement> <value name="IF1"> <block type="logic_compare" id="M~uV)}gj0R1:#*W8;u|_"> <field name="OP">LTE</field> <value name="A"> <block type="get_value" id=";C4ZX5Zy!7cKvi8im7j~"> <field name="ATTR">val</field> <field name="OID">sonoff.0.Waschmaschine.ENERGY_Power</field> </block> </value> <value name="B"> <block type="text" id="qZr5=RgO[|.`JAG]=%:e"> <field name="TEXT">2</field> </block> </value> </block> </value> <statement name="DO1"> <block type="control" id="W@d-F3O_9HHWW#dCNkL="> <mutation delay_input="false"></mutation> <field name="OID">sonoff.0.Waschmaschine.State</field> <field name="WITH_DELAY">FALSE</field> <value name="VALUE"> <block type="logic_boolean" id="A4H}`x`xaT~u.qw:OMjO"> <field name="BOOL">TRUE</field> </block> </value> </block> </statement> </block> </statement> <next> <block type="on_ext" id="u:R0u7j.Y,8EdsUCK6kQ"> <mutation items="1"></mutation> <field name="CONDITION">ne</field> <field name="ACK_CONDITION"></field> <value name="OID0"> <shadow type="field_oid" id="jgpdw:j!HF59WUplmK}~"> <field name="oid">sonoff.0.Waschmaschine.State</field> </shadow> </value> <statement name="STATEMENT"> <block type="controls_if" id="0KU30/v2h#W(!`#[gp76"> <mutation elseif="1"></mutation> <value name="IF0"> <block type="logic_compare" id="]-Zb+?Hn_!lMC-aT9alk"> <field name="OP">EQ</field> <value name="A"> <block type="get_value" id="ln#_*!,/omF%2!L4WRp-"> <field name="ATTR">val</field> <field name="OID">sonoff.0.Waschmaschine.State</field> </block> </value> <value name="B"> <block type="logic_boolean" id="pSN^b91_Se1kc2o;W4J^"> <field name="BOOL">FALSE</field> </block> </value> </block> </value> <statement name="DO0"> <block type="telegram" id="i||{vH9*ebG3rYojyq#~"> <field name="INSTANCE">.0</field> <field name="LOG"></field> <field name="SILENT">FALSE</field> <field name="PARSEMODE">default</field> <value name="MESSAGE"> <shadow type="text" id="U][E8N^7Bu/+`G(NxN}#"> <field name="TEXT">Die Waschmaschine wurde angeschaltet</field> </shadow> </value> </block> </statement> <value name="IF1"> <block type="logic_compare" id="21(9~CU|XRCn:EOXk2/@"> <field name="OP">EQ</field> <value name="A"> <block type="get_value" id="TSvo:2H{H+}IE{#M1`FO"> <field name="ATTR">val</field> <field name="OID">sonoff.0.Waschmaschine.State</field> </block> </value> <value name="B"> <block type="logic_boolean" id="h=.8?l5o{aiN|)W)LXh@"> <field name="BOOL">TRUE</field> </block> </value> </block> </value> <statement name="DO1"> <block type="telegram" id="ed05d|bQf^sw*MK?SR-6"> <field name="INSTANCE">.0</field> <field name="LOG"></field> <field name="SILENT">FALSE</field> <field name="PARSEMODE">default</field> <value name="MESSAGE"> <shadow type="text" id="sKyyX,f?IkAZP`RFQReF"> <field name="TEXT">Die Waschmaschine ist fertig :)</field> </shadow> <block type="text_join" id=":?(LV%}eMmeGg5)=s63{"> <mutation items="4"></mutation> <value name="ADD0"> <block type="text" id="Me[sfL:79y?isrCAn~-e"> <field name="TEXT">Die Waschmaschine ist fertig :) </field> </block> </value> <value name="ADD1"> <block type="text" id="0bN](j4?-62PDxGTFs`K"> <field name="TEXT">Und du hast heute </field> </block> </value> <value name="ADD2"> <block type="get_value" id="5nYhH(Z-[f`G*,+qIZ;H"> <field name="ATTR">val</field> <field name="OID">sonoff.0.Waschmaschine.ENERGY_Today</field> </block> </value> <value name="ADD3"> <block type="text" id=",nn}rYrBfCaxgJPdJkp7"> <field name="TEXT"> kWh beim Waschen verbraucht.</field> </block> </value> </block> </value> </block> </statement> </block> </statement> </block> </next> </block> </xml>
-
Mal nach Waschmaschine im Forum gesucht?
https://forum.iobroker.net/search?term=Waschmaschine&in=titlesposts
Wie hat gestern noch ein anderer User geschrieben: Timeout ist die Lösung
-
Wird das etwa im YT Video nicht erklärt?
Log mal den Leistungs-DP und schau wie lange die Pausen sind, denn danach richtet sich der Timeout.So kurz zu meine lieblings-Thema YT Videos, gut 80% sind Schrott, von irgendwelchen Wichtigtuern die gerne was von dem Kuchen ab haben und sich selber präsentieren wollen. 20% sind wirklich gute Videos von Leuten die erstens Ahnung von dem haben was sie erklären und zweitens es ihnen um das Vermitteln des Inhalt geht und nicht um bescheuerte Likes.
Deshalb schau ich keine, weil ich es als Zeitverschwendung erachte die guten zu suchen. Eine Anleitung in Schriftform mit Bildern ist in der Regel wesentlich hilfreicher, da man die auch abspeichern und nach Bedarf noch mal durchgehen kann. YT Videos findet man oft nicht mehr, oder sind nicht mehr verfügbar. -
Ja, du musst dir einen Timeout in dein Script einbauen dann klappt es.
Läuft bei mir genau so. -
@martin @all,
Bei uns macht das die Gorenje Maschine erst am Ende des Waschzyklus. Dann habe ich einfach eine Werteänderung für 5 Minuten eingebaut. Also 5 min keine Änderung der Watt Zahl, dann Fertigmeldung. -
@Rababersaft
genau das machts eigentlich mit dem Timeout